Where is Little Goose Dam?
Where is Little Goose Dam located?
Little Goose Dam, Little Goose Dam, United States of America (approx. 46.587°, -118.028°)
Where is Little Goose Dam on the map?
{"latitude":46.587,"longitude":-118.028,"title":"Little Goose Dam"}